1 // -*- mode: cpp; mode: fold -*-
2 // Description /*{{{*/
3 // $Id: pkgcache.h,v 1.25 2001/07/01 22:28:24 jgg Exp $
4 /* ######################################################################
5
6 Cache - Structure definitions for the cache file
7
8 Please see doc/apt-pkg/cache.sgml for a more detailed description of
9 this format. Also be sure to keep that file up-to-date!!
10
11 Clients should always use the CacheIterators classes for access to the
12 cache. They provide a simple STL-like method for traversing the links
13 of the datastructure.
14
15 See pkgcachegen.h for information about generating cache structures.
16
17 ##################################################################### */

67
68 // These are all the constants used in the cache structures
69
70 // WARNING - if you change these lists you must also edit
71 // the stringification in pkgcache.cc and also consider whether
72 // the cache file will become incompatible.
73 struct Dep
74 {
75 enum DepType {Depends=1,PreDepends=2,Suggests=3,Recommends=4,
76 Conflicts=5,Replaces=6,Obsoletes=7,DpkgBreaks=8};
77 enum DepCompareOp {Or=0x10,NoOp=0,LessEq=0x1,GreaterEq=0x2,Less=0x3,
78 Greater=0x4,Equals=0x5,NotEquals=0x6};
79 };
80
81 struct State
82 {
83 enum VerPriority {Important=1,Required=2,Standard=3,Optional=4,Extra=5};
84 enum PkgSelectedState {Unknown=0,Install=1,Hold=2,DeInstall=3,Purge=4};
85 enum PkgInstState {Ok=0,ReInstReq=1,HoldInst=2,HoldReInstReq=3};
86 enum PkgCurrentState {NotInstalled=0,UnPacked=1,HalfConfigured=2,
87 HalfInstalled=4,ConfigFiles=5,Installed=6};
88 };
89
90 struct Flag
91 {
92 enum PkgFlags {Auto=(1<<0),Essential=(1<<3),Important=(1<<4)};
93 enum PkgFFlags {NotSource=(1<<0),NotAutomatic=(1<<1)};
94 };
